    Hi moms! Coming in 3 weeks and I have 2 questions about the Pop Century: is there any internet access in the hotel? And do they provide sheets for the baby crib? Thanks!

    There is high-speed Internet access available in the rooms at all of the WDW resort hotels. Prices can change, but currently the cost for Internet service is approximately $10 per day. If you want more info about internet access at WDW, you may want to check out the wonderful independent website wdwinfo.com. Search there for an article called "Internet Access at WDW."

    As for you second question, yes, Disney does provide sheets for the Play n' Play cribs that are in the resorts. You won't need to bring your own.
